If your fence feels more like an eyesore than an asset, climbing plants might be the perfect fix. These natural growers transform plain barriers into vertical gardens, adding color, texture, and even fragrance. With the right choice, your fence can become the star of your yard.
From fast-growing vines to flowering showstoppers, here are 11 climbing plants that bring fences to life.
Clematis

Known for its stunning blooms in every shade from purple to pink, clematis is a garden favorite. It climbs quickly with support and flowers from spring through early fall.
Climbing Roses

These romantic bloomers offer fragrance and beauty in one. Just give them a trellis or wire to latch onto, and theyโll reward you with lush growth and stunning flowers.
Trumpet Vine

With bold orange or red flowers, trumpet vine attracts hummingbirds and makes a big visual impact. Itโs tough, fast-growing, and perfect for sunny fences.
Honeysuckle

Sweet-smelling and pollinator-friendly, honeysuckle vines thrive in many conditions. Choose a non-invasive variety and enjoy its delicate blooms all summer.
Morning Glory

These easy growers unfurl colorful trumpet-shaped flowers each morning. They grow fast from seed and work well for seasonal coverage.
Bougainvillea

If you live in a warm climate, bougainvillea adds a burst of bright color to fences and walls. Itโs drought-tolerant and loves full sun.
Passionflower

This tropical-looking vine produces intricate, exotic flowers that are sure to start conversations. Itโs also a host plant for butterflies.
Wisteria

Wisteria offers dramatic, cascading clusters of purple or white flowers. Just make sure your fence can handle its strong, woody vines over time.
Sweet Peas

These fragrant, old-fashioned flowers add charm and pastel hues to your fence. They grow best in cooler weather and bloom in early summer.
Ivy

Hardy and evergreen, ivy provides year-round coverage. It clings tightly to most surfaces, creating a dense, leafy wallโjust monitor growth to keep it tidy.
Jasmine

Delicate white or yellow flowers and an intoxicating scent make jasmine a lovely addition. It grows well in warm areas and adds elegance to any vertical space.
